How they compare
Aruba currently reports 2,216 number against 1,997 number in Andorra, a difference of 219 number.
That makes Aruba's figure about 1.1 times Andorra's.
Across all 29 years both countries report, Aruba has been ahead every year.
Andorra ranks 192nd and Aruba ranks 191st of 206 countries.
Aruba has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

About this data
Population of the age-group theoretically corresponding to pre-primary education as indicated by theoretical entrance age and duration.
